حَدَّثَنَا م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 جَعْفَرٍ، حَدَّثَنَا شُعْبَةُ، قَالَ سَمِعْتُ أَبَا إِسْحَاقَ، يَقُولُ سَمِعْتُ الْبَرَاءَ، قَالَ لَمَّا أَقْبَلَ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 مِنْ مَكَّةَ إِلَى الْمَدِينَةِ عَطِشَ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 فَمَرُّوا بِرَاعِي غَنَمٍ قَالَ أَبُو بَكْرٍ الصِّدِّيقُ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 فَأَخَذْتُ قَدَحًا فَحَلَبْتُ فِيهِ لِرَسُولِ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 كُثْبَةً مِنْ لَبَنٍ فَأَتَيْتُهُ بِهِ فَشَرِبَ حَتَّى رَضِيتُ.
Muhammad bin Ja`far told us, Shu`bah told us, he said, I heard Abu Ishaq, saying, I heard Al-Baraa, he said, when the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, came On the way from Mecca to Medina, the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, became thirsty, so they passed a pasture of sheep. Abu Bakr said: Al-Siddiq, may God be pleased with him, so I took a cup and milked a lump of milk in it for the Messenger of God, may God bless him and grant him peace, and I brought it to him and he drank until I was satisfied
